網絡釣魚攻擊對 Web 應用程序安全構成重大威脅,因為它們利用人為漏洞來獲取對敏感信息的未經授權的訪問。 Web 應用程序開發人員通過實施強大的安全措施來降低這些風險,發揮著至關重要的作用。 在本次回應中,我們將討論開發人員可以用來防範網絡釣魚攻擊的幾種策略。
1. 用戶教育:減輕網絡釣魚攻擊相關風險的最有效方法之一是教育用戶有關危險和警告信號的信息。 開發人員應提供有關如何識別網絡釣魚嘗試的明確說明,包括可疑電子郵件和網站特徵。 此外,開發人員可以實施用戶意識活動、培訓課程和定期提醒,以強化安全瀏覽的最佳實踐。
2. 安全身份驗證:實施強大的身份驗證機制對於防止未經授權的訪問至關重要。 開發人員應鼓勵使用多重身份驗證 (MFA) 來添加額外的安全層。 通過將用戶知道的信息(例如密碼)、用戶擁有的信息(例如令牌)和用戶身份(例如生物識別信息)相結合,MFA 顯著降低了網絡釣魚攻擊成功的風險。
3. SSL/TLS 加密:安全套接字層 (SSL) 和傳輸層安全 (TLS) 協議對用戶瀏覽器和 Web 應用程序服務器之間傳輸的數據進行加密。 開發人員應確保 SSL/TLS 證書正確實施、有效且最新。 這可以防止攻擊者在傳輸過程中攔截敏感信息,降低網絡釣魚攻擊的風險。
4. 強大的輸入驗證:Web應用程序開發人員應該實施嚴格的輸入驗證技術,以防止攻擊者註入惡意代碼或腳本。 通過驗證和清理用戶輸入,開發人員可以最大限度地降低利用跨站腳本 (XSS) 或 SQL 注入等漏洞進行網絡釣魚攻擊的風險。
5. 內容安全策略 (CSP):CSP 是一種安全標準,允許開發人員定義 Web 應用程序可以加載內容的來源。 通過實施 CSP,開發人員可以限制潛在惡意腳本的執行,從而降低依賴注入未經授權代碼的網絡釣魚攻擊的風險。
6. 定期安全更新:開發人員應及時了解其 Web 應用程序中使用的框架、庫和組件的最新安全補丁和更新。 通過及時應用這些更新,開發人員可以解決攻擊者可能利用這些漏洞進行網絡釣魚的已知漏洞。
7. Web 應用程序防火牆 (WAF):實施 WAF 可以幫助檢測和阻止針對 Web 應用程序的惡意流量,包括網絡釣魚嘗試。 WAF 分析傳入的請求和響應,過濾掉潛在的威脅並提供額外的保護層來防禦網絡釣魚攻擊。
8. 事件響應計劃:對於開發人員來說,制定明確的事件響應計劃至關重要。 該計劃應概述發生網絡釣魚攻擊時要採取的步驟,包括如何識別和減輕攻擊、通知受影響的用戶以及採取措施防止未來發生此類事件。
Web 應用程序開發人員可以通過關注用戶教育、實施安全身份驗證機制、使用SSL/TLS 加密、驗證輸入、實施CSP、應用定期安全更新、部署WAF 以及製定事件響應計劃來減輕與網絡釣魚攻擊相關的風險。地方。 通過遵循這些最佳實踐,開發人員可以顯著增強其 Web 應用程序的安全性並防範網絡釣魚攻擊。
最近的其他問題和解答 拒絕服務、網絡釣魚和側信道:
- 用戶可以在瀏覽器地址欄中尋找哪些視覺提示來識別合法網站?
- 密碼管理器如何幫助防範網絡釣魚攻擊?
- 網絡釣魚攻擊中常用的欺騙用戶的技術有哪些?
- 拒絕服務 (DoS) 攻擊如何破壞 Web 應用程序的可用性?
- 為什麼 Web 開發人員意識到域名中視覺上相似的字符可能造成的混淆很重要?
- 攻擊者在網絡釣魚攻擊中使用哪些技術來欺騙用戶?
- 側通道如何對 Web 應用程序的安全構成威脅?
- 對 Web 應用程序進行拒絕服務 (DoS) 攻擊的目的是什麼?
- Web 應用程序開發人員可以實施哪些建議的安全措施來防範網絡釣魚攻擊和旁道攻擊?
- Web 應用程序開發人員如何防禦 DoS 攻擊?他們可以採取哪些安全措施?
更多問題及解答:
- 領域: 網路安全
- 程序: EITC/IS/WASF Web 應用程序安全基礎 (前往認證計劃)
- 課: DoS、網絡釣魚和旁道 (去相關課程)
- 主題: 拒絕服務、網絡釣魚和側信道 (轉到相關主題)
- 考試複習